    Philip has built his reputation on hard work and dedication, and by placing his clients’ needs above all else.  His clients trust his ability to handle their claim with vigor and compassion, whether through negotiations or at trial. Philip is a tried and true trial lawyer, taking on some of Florida’s most complex cases across the state.  His trial skills and ability to win is known to insurance carriers and defense attorneys alike, helping him achieve maximum results.  Among the hundreds of settlements and verdicts over his career, Philip has obtained multiple 7-figure results, a 7-figure verdict which stands as the second largest verdict in Clay County Florida, and several 8-figure settlements.  Most recently in January 2019, he obtained a $2.5 Million verdict in a negligent security lawsuit on behalf of the children of a hospital employee who was murdered in the hospital employee parking lot.In addition to the dedicated work on behalf of his clients, Philip enjoys volunteering his time to Florida trial organizations that help promote the importance of our jury trial system, as well as protect the interests of Florida citizens from competing interests of big business.Philip is currently the 2019 President of the Miami Dade Trial Lawyers Association (MDTLA), an organization that promotes the importance of our local Civil Justice System.  MDTLA honors judges for their dedication to our Civil Justice System, awards scholarships to deserving local law students, volunteers its members to perform community service, and hosts events throughout the year for Miami trial lawyers to stay connected with each other.  Prior to his MDTLA Presidency,Philip served seven years on the Board of Directors of the Florida Justice Association.  He regularly lectures to other trial lawyers across the state at various Continuing Legal Education seminars, and volunteers as a lobbyist in Tallahassee to help educate the legislature on bills that affect injured folks, their families, or the Civil Justice System as a whole.Philip handles personal injury cases throughout Florida, including the following:Medical MalpracticeNegligent SecurityProduct LiabilityWrongful Death ClaimsBrain Injury ClaimsAuto AccidentsTrucking AccidentsPremises LiabilityPhilip is a proud graduate from University of Miami School of Law. For his undergraduate, Philip received a dual Bachelor of Arts in Political Science and Sociology from the University of Florida.
